What's in it (15)
- 1 lb beef, cut into pieces
- 1/2 lb kale, chopped
- 1 cup okra, sliced
- 1/2 lb yam, cubed
- 2 potatoes, cubed
- 1/2 lb dasheen, cubed
- 4 scallions, chopped
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 Scotch bonnet pepper
- 3 sprigs thyme
- 4 allspice berries
- 1 cup coconut milk
- salt to taste
- 1/4 tsp black pepper
- 6 cups water
Time & effort: about 1 hr 38 min (23 min active) · effort: medium
Nutrition (per 100 g, engine-estimated): 74.8 kcal, 4 g protein, 2.8 g fat, 12.5 g carbs
Dietary: Contains meat · Contains dairy — engine-derived; double-check anything allergy-critical.
How it's cooked (3 steps)
- Simmer meat in water with scallions, garlic, Scotch bonnet, thyme, and allspice until nearly tender, then add chunks of yam, dasheen, and potato.
- Stir in coconut milk, chopped callaloo or kale, and sliced okra and continue simmering until vegetables are completely soft.
- Season to taste and ladle into bowls as a complete, filling meal.
